specs to far
4.0/5r55e/ 4.10 gears
3" body
35" goodyear mt/r's
torsion crank(getting longer bolts from fastenal wendsday to crank it a bit more and probably install the 2" shackles in the rear.

trying to get some trail time in this summer, still need to register her and emission test her, plus redo the interior(its trashed)
